My vitamin D level was 9.8 on my test, and I am worried it is too low. Do I need to take any treatment or supplements to improve it?

Asked by Female, 39 · 5 days ago

A vitamin D level of 9.8 is quite low and can lead to bone pain, weakness, and tiredness, so it usually needs treatment. This happens when the body does not get enough sunlight or nutrients from food. A doctor may advise vitamin D supplements for a period to bring the level back to normal. Along with this, try regular sunlight exposure and a balanced diet to support recovery, and follow up to check improvement.

  1. Is Your Vitamin D Level Too Low?
    Yes, a level of 9.8 ng/mL is considered very low. The optimal range is usually 20-50 ng/mL.

  2. Treatment or Supplements Recommendation
    a. Consider Vitamin D supplementation. D-Rise 60K Capsule is one option, containing Cholecalciferol, effective for deficiency.
    b. Follow your physician’s advice for dosage, typically involving higher initial dosing followed by maintenance.
    c. Increase exposure to sunlight where feasible, and include Vitamin D-rich foods in your diet.

  3. Consulting a Physician
    It’s important to discuss with your healthcare provider for personal advice tailored to your health status.
